Understanding Virtual Power Plants

Before diving into how Niko is bringing Mexico’s first virtual power plant (VPP) to life, it is crucial to understand what a VPP entails. A Virtual Power Plant is a network of decentralized, medium-scale power generating units such as solar panels, wind turbines, and batteries. This aggregate capacity can be used for significant power distribution much like a traditional power plant.

Key Features of Virtual Power Plants

  • Decentralization: Unlike conventional power plants, VPPs are not centralized. They harness energy from numerous distributed generator systems connected through cloud-based software.
  • Flexibility: VPPs are highly flexible, adjusting production in real-time to match energy demand and supply.
  • Reliability: By diversifying the sources of energy, VPPs improve grid reliability and resilience.
  • Optimization: Modern software algorithms manage energy flows, reducing net peak loads and improving economic performance.

Niko’s Approach to Building Mexico’s First Virtual Power Plant

As a pioneer in this virtual power revolution, Niko adopts a holistic and strategic approach to develop its VPP:

Harnessing Solar Energy

Niko prioritizes solar energy as the backbone of its VPP. By installing solar panels across vast geographical areas, Niko ensures ample energy collection, ready to be supplied as per the demand requirement.

Advanced Energy Storage Solutions

Energy storage plays a critical role in Niko’s VPP strategy. The use of cutting-edge battery technologies ensures that energy captured during peak production periods is stored securely and efficiently, facilitating continuous distribution.

Smart Grid and Digitalization

A key component of Niko’s VPP is the implementation of a smart grid system powered by digital technologies:

  • Real-time Monitoring: Innovating with IoT devices, Niko provides real-time monitoring to optimize energy flow and manage consumption patterns.
  • Cloud Integration: Robust cloud platforms ensure seamless integration and communication among various energy units, promoting cohesive functionality.
  • AI and Machine Learning: Niko leverages advanced algorithms to forecast demand patterns and optimize energy dispatch accordingly.
